Let me chime in slightly, given the thread.  I happen to have *written*
the Brainbench Python exam.

Unfortunately, my experience in working with Brainbench so was not
positive.  Aside from being a real PITA to work with, and not paying me
nearly enough for my time, I really did not feel that their guidelines
allowed production of nearly as good a test as was possible.  I have/had
some background in test design, and it was painful to me to work through
constraining and poorly conceived Brainbench test creation guidelines.
Even after creating the exam as best I could within their framework (bad
creation software also), they still required me to go back and
rephrase/restructure many question for the worse.  In the end, I felt
bad about creating something that is seriously flawed as a
skills-validation tool.

In other words, I don't believe that Brainbench's Python exam is a
*good* testing tool.  I can't speak specifically for other topics; I did
not write them, and never took one (except some initial playing around
in a topic I didn't really know, just to get a feel for the mechanics of
the exams).

That said, the original question was from someone who wanted a
certificate.  You can certainly take the Brainbench exam, and get a
piece of paper out of the process.  There's not necessarily a need to
forward my criticisms to your potential employer :-).
